Significant loss of income

When an individual is severely affected by negligent medical care, one of the aspects of their life which is often impacted is their ability to work. This can happen for a wide variety of reasons including the following:

  • Their mobility may have been affected
  • Their bowel continence may have been affected
  • Their cognitive functioning or speech may have been affected
  • Their balance function may have been affected
  • Their fundamental health may have been undermined

It may be the case that they are still able to work but have to change the nature of their employment. It is also possible that, although they can still engage with their employment, the hours which they can manage are reduced.

As a result, they may experience a dramatic reduction in their income, affecting almost every aspect of life, as well as their future pension. For many people affected by serious medical negligence, the loss of income is not of short duration, it may well impact the rest of their working life.

Where this shocking and challenging situation has been caused by negligent medical care, it may be appropriate to make claim for compensation which will address losses such as these.

Medical negligence

Errors in medical care can occur across a wide range of specialties, both within primary and secondary care. It may be a failing by your GP, an Accident and Emergency practitioner, a maternity professional, a surgeon, or one of many other professionals within the NHS who have contributed to your care.

The negligence from which you have suffered may be related to a delay in diagnosis, an error of medication, a failing during a surgical procedure, a delay in carrying out tests or incorrect treatment due to incorrect diagnosis.

Whatever the initial problem, the on-going consequences can be significant and a successful compensation claim can help to recover those losses.
